WCparent
GuestI reached out to OAE and was informed that no students who took the SEHS exam after November will received their results until application results are released in the spring.

ES
GuestYou may be confusing with elementary schools. Elementary kindergarten scores come like you said: Reading, Math, RGC.
There are no gifted scores for high school.
